The
Wikimania Awards
are a free content writing and media
contest
that takes place at Wikimania. The contest is for the best video, audio, image, and textual content created for use on Wikimedia projects over the past year. Any content that was created after August 8, 2005 is eligible for entry in the contest. A special category is set aside for content created on the way to, or at, Wikimania 2006. Submitted content must be free content, and in use, or usable, on at least one content page on a Wikimedia project.
A Wikimania film screening Friday night will also showcase some longer free-content video shorts, some of which have been turned into full documentaries.
Rules
Submissions can be entered for one category only.
Submissions must be your own work
Submissions should be suitable for use on one or more Wikimedia projects (not Commons alone)
Submissions must be licensed under the
Creative Commons Public Domain
, the GFDL, or the Creative Commons Share-Alike 2.0 license, or multi-licensed including one of these licenses.
Submissions must be fully copyright compliant (e.g., there should be no copyright concerns about the subject of the media)
Entries should be uploaded to commons and listed at the gallery pages below
The closing date for entries for categories 1 to 6 is 3 August 2006. Entries for all sections of category 7 must be complete by August 5 2006.
File types:
Audio should be submitted as .ogg files
Photos should be submitted as .jpg files
Video should be submitted as Ogg/Theora (
w:User:Gmaxwell
will perform conversions from other formats).
Writing can be submitted in any open format
Photos should be suitable for printing at 20 X 30cm. Audio and video should be no more than 40 MB in size after compression
Submissions may be digitally manipulated to improve any aspect, but should remain a true and accurate representation of the subject.
Consideration will be given to the choice of subject, with unusual or difficult to obtain subjects being given extra credit, but the quality of the submission will be the primary consideration.

Film screening
Any free content video is suitable for submission to the film screening, regardless of its provenance or use on Wikimedia projects. "Free content" in this context means content available for derivative and commercial use.
